Police say they had a 'busy' morning yesterday - with three people dealt with for speeding, and another for using a mobile phone.
It comes as officers also warn motorists their marked bikes are back out on patrol for the year.
Officers say if bikers are beginning to get 'out and about' again, to go through all the relevant checks before doing so.
The constabulary says to remember POWDER - petrol, oil, water electrics and rubber before getting behind the wheel.
